Does the D45C12G have built-in protection features such as ESD or overcurrent shutdown?

No, the D45C12G is a discrete bipolar transistor without integrated protection circuitry. It lacks ESD protection diodes, thermal shutdown, or current limiting. External components-including base current limiting resistors, emitter degeneration resistors, and snubber networks-are required to ensure safe operation within its Safe Operating Area (SOA). Designers must implement these protections manually based on application stress conditions. The D45C12G relies entirely on external design for robustness.
